sv_maxrate what is it?

sv_maxrate is the amount allowed to transfer at a given time. The standard for the maxrate is 6000 as which level out the amount of information sent and recieved at one time per client. By setting the maxrate up DOES NOT lower pings or lag. Its just allows the people on faster lines to send and recieve some information quicker. By setting higher limit gives the ability for lower ping times players the advantage.

sv_maxrate
 
Doggie

I have a server with xgamingservers.com (XGS) and
have thouroughly tested many settings for sv_maxrate

6000 makes the server chug
7000 removes most lag
8000 is smooth
9000 - 25,000 no increase in player speed at all

Barry is right, the only people that notice any difference
are player that are sitting right on top of the server
or players with their own T1 or better
